On a home level, managing waste essentially indicates knowing where each product belongs-- a task that can seem more detailed than required since each Sydney council has its own set of bins, pickup timetables, and disposal regulations. General rubbish, recyclables, and garden waste each demand distinct treatment, and blending them up not just triggers confusion however also sends recyclable material to landfill unnecessarily. Lots of property owners discover that employing an expert service for large clean‑outs or renovation debris eliminates the uncertainty, as seasoned crews currently understand precisely how to separate various products and where each should be taken. This assistance shows particularly helpful throughout significant life milestones such as moving, kitchen area remodels, or clearing a property after an enjoyed one's death, when the quantity of waste far surpasses what a normal council collection can handle in a single round.
Commercial properties face their own unique Waste Management obstacles, often dealing with far greater volumes and a wider variety of material types than a normal household. Retail stores produce packaging waste on a near-daily basis, building websites produce heavy debris that requires specialised removal, and office buildings regularly need old furnishings, electronic devices, and paper waste cleared as part of regular operations. Organizations across Sydney progressively recognise that a well-structured Waste Management strategy isn't just a compliance requirement however a genuine operational advantage, reducing clutter, improving security, and frequently cutting costs through much better recycling practices. Partnering with a waste removal provider who understands industrial responsibilities under NSW regulations assists company owner avoid possible fines while also showing a commitment to sustainability that clients and stakeholders significantly expect from the business they support.
